Friends of ANCHOR is dedicated to supporting people in the north of Scotland living with a cancer diagnosis or blood condition.

Our support is freely available to everyone, every day, and also extends to patient families and clinical staff.

Working hand-in-glove with the NHS, we take care of the ‘big little things’ – whether it’s a listening ear, a home comfort or a smiling face. Our Red Army of staff and volunteers are there when they’re most needed.

Our person-centred wellbeing services include a range of complementary therapies, such as chairside massage and reflexology; care packs containing items specific to a patient’s treatment; and access to our information and support advisor.

Our hospital volunteers are ready to greet patients as they arrive for appointments, offering reassurance and a smile at the end of the corridor, and they also go round the outpatient department with our refreshments trolley – offering free juice, ice lollies and other refreshments.

 

Thanks to our volunteers, we can also offer a Listening Service, weekly Therapet visits and a patient transport service.

Away from the hospital environment, Friends of ANCHOR runs an online mindfulness course and regular wellbeing retreat days for patients past and present.

Friends of ANCHOR also invests in pioneering research, carried out locally, and ground-breaking equipment to ensure NHS Grampian remains at the forefront of cancer care.

We also promote clinical excellence by funding development programmes for NHS staff to enhance their knowledge and expertise.

Our founding aim was, and remains to this day, to provide the best possible treatment, care and support to patients.

Every penny raised for Friends of ANCHOR goes directly to the cause, thanks to the ongoing support of founding sponsors Balmoral Group who cover all our admin costs.
